Passion for Plumaria

Oh you glorious Plumaria tree
With rich blossoms of pink or gold and white.
Your sweet ambrosial nectar pleases me,
Your lei placed 'round my neck is a delight.
Tropical fragrance wafting in the breeze
Favored flower by each Hawaiian guest,
Grows in abundance on our floral trees
So, with lei makers they become a quest.
Their softest velvet petals grace the face.
Wedded, denotes blooms worn behind left ears,
A local code for those who share this place
In tradition that goes back many years.

A blossom so revered, yet rife
Which is known to express eternal life.
